School Nursing Schools in Ohio

50 students earned School Nursing degrees in Ohio in the 2020-2021 year.

As a degree choice, School Nursing is the 68th most popular major in the state.

Education Levels of School Nursing Majors in Ohio

School Nursing majors in the state tend to have the following degree levels:

Education Level Number of Grads
Master’s Degree 31
Post-Master’s Certificate 11
Postbaccalaureate Certificate 11
Doctor’s Degree (Research / Scholarship) 8
Doctor’s Degree (Professional Practice) 8
Doctor’s Degree (Other) 8

Jobs for School Nursing Grads in Ohio

In this state, there are 135,660 people employed in jobs related to a school nursing degree, compared to 3,187,320 nationwide.

undefined

Wages for School Nursing Jobs in Ohio

In this state, school nursing grads earn an average of $71,950. Nationwide, they make an average of $81,350.

School Nursing Careers in OH

Some of the careers school nursing majors go into include:

Job Title OH Job Growth OH Median Salary
Nurse Practitioners 30% $101,010
Nursing Instructors and Professors 21% $69,530
Registered Nurses 14% $64,200
